Transaction dfa2eacaf31d30f91433b6844634fa365292af4c6c9d4d6a25888b595f9f5384

1 Input
2 Outputs
  • dfa2eacaf31d30f91433b6844634fa365292af4c6c9d4d6a25888b595f9f5384:0
  • value  27025614
    address  3HzGsF4itJeZCGcPd4xZpGduAokH4DzVxu
  • dfa2eacaf31d30f91433b6844634fa365292af4c6c9d4d6a25888b595f9f5384:1
  • value  774370
    address  38g2h2VDc9MKyXoWKNdBJT1pASELDzB6qU